HON'BLE Dr. JUSTICE SHAMEEM AKTHER CRIMINAL PETITION No.108 OF 2018 ORDER:

This Criminal Petition is filed under Section 482 of Cr.P.C. seeking to quash the proceedings in D.V.C. No.267 of 2017 on the file of the IV Metropolitan Magistrate, Hyderabad, against petitioners (respondents in D.V.C.).

2.

Heard the learned counsel for the petitioners and learned Additional Public Prosecutor, apart from perusing the material available on record.

3.

The submission made on behalf of the petitioners is that after 20 days of marriage, respondent No.2 left the house of the petitioners herein; the parties are not living under one roof; therefore, the continuation of proceedings in D.V.C. No.267 of 2017 is abuse of process of law.

4.

As held earlier by this Court, there is no requirement of personal attendance of the respondents in the D.V.C. cases. They can be represented through their counsel. It is brought to the notice of the Court that the petitioners herein have engaged an advocate to appear in the D.V.C. No.267 of 2017 on the file of the IV Metropolitan Magistrate, Hyderabad. Under these circumstances, the Court below shall not insist the personal appearance of these petitioners, unless it is required for some specific reason.

5.

With the above observation, this Criminal Petition is disposed of. Miscellaneous petitions, if any pending in this Criminal Petition, shall stand closed.
